What Is the Cambridge Curriculum?

The Cambridge Curriculum is an international education curriculum developed by Cambridge Assessment International Education, which is part of the University of Cambridge, England. There are five stages in implementing this curriculum, namely:

  • Cambridge Early Years, for students aged 3-5 years.
  • Cambridge Primary, for students aged 5-11 years.
  • Cambridge Lower Secondary, for students aged 11-14 years.
  • Cambridge Upper Secondary, for students aged 14-16 years.
  • Cambridge Advanced, for students over 16 years old.

About Cambridge Lower Secondary

Meanwhile, the Cambridge Middle School Curriculum or Cambridge Lower Secondary is intended for students aged from 11 to 14 years. This curriculum is able to provide broader and deeper education to support students' development toward a better future.

One of the advantages of Cambridge Lower Secondary is its flexibility. Schools can choose combinations of subjects according to student needs and interests. In addition, this curriculum can coexist with the national curriculum, or as part of a bilingual program.

Core Subjects in Cambridge Lower Secondary

Cambridge Lower Secondary offers more than 10 core subjects. All subjects available can support students' development to face the challenges of the times. Here are the main subject options:

  • Art and Design
  • Computing, which is the development of computational thinking skills
  • Digital Literacy
  • English
  • English as a Second Language
  • Global Perspectives, which is the development of research, analysis, evaluation, reflection, collaboration, and communication skills
  • Modern Foreign Languages
  • Humanities, which studies humans
  • Mathematics
  • Music
  • Physical Education
  • Science
  • Wellbeing

Further Education After Cambridge Lower Secondary

After successfully completing the Cambridge Middle School curriculum qualification, students can continue to the next level, namely Cambridge Upper Secondary, which consists of IGCSE, O (Ordinary) Level, or ICE (International Certificate in Education). This advanced curriculum is intended for students aged 14-16 years or early high school level.

Benefits of Schools with Cambridge Middle School Curriculum

Based on the Cambridge International website, there are more than 10,000 schools in over 160 countries around the world that have implemented the Cambridge Curriculum. More and more schools are implementing this curriculum because of the following benefits:

  • The Cambridge Curriculum is applicable worldwide, thus receiving international recognition.
  • As preparation for students for Cambridge IGCSE and A Levels, which are advanced programs to enter international universities.
  • Flexible subject choices, so they can adapt to students' interests and talents.
  • Emphasizes analytical skills and independent learning as important abilities to face competition in the 21st century.
